Cliche Crunch

Avoiding work like the plague is my main aim Picking the low hanging fruit sounds very lame The least I can do, at the end of the day My hope is that this dog will have his payday Critics will say it’s a shame and call me slack It sounds like the pot calling the kettle black You really don’t have to read between the lines It’s not hard for you to find my clever rhymes I believe laughter is the best medicine I open doors to thoughts like a gentleman Then I just add some kids from the candy store and silver from a lining for a bit more I live outside the box and find there laughter I live for the happily ever after! -Kim Rodrigues inspired me to break some rules..not for contest-
